      <i_freetext>Intervention 1: Intervention group: Exercise including 5 minutes warm-up and 5 minutes of balance and walking movements and 5 minutes of progressive resistance training and 5 minutes of cooling which were performed for a total of 20 minutes for 5 days a week for 12 weeks. The training method was progressive and according to the level of ability of individuals. With 0.5, 0.75, 1.5 and 1.5 kg weights and 8 repetitive bands for knee extension, flexion and lift, hip extension, flexion, arm back and ankle support movements from sitting to standing. The probability of increasing the number of repetitions could be increased up to 12 times with the Borg pressure scale of 12 to 14. Balance and aerobic movements included walking, lifting on toes, lifting on heels, knee lifting, standing on one leg, shifting body weight in different directions, standing on two legs with or without the help of a chair. Intervention 2: Intervention group: Fasting subjects received a daily dose of 240 mg of ginkgo biloba supplement for 12 weeks. Intervention 3: Intervention group: Exercise including 5 minutes warm-up and 5 minutes of balance and walking movements and 5 minutes of progressive resistance training and 5 minutes of cooling which were performed for a total of 20 minutes for 5 days a week for 12 weeks. The training method was progressive and according to the level of ability of individuals. With 0.5, 0.75, 1.5 and 1.5 kg weights and 8 repetitive bands for knee extension, flexion and lift, hip extension, flexion, arm back and ankle support movements from sitting to standing. The probability of increasing the number of repetitions could be increased up to 12 times with the Borg pressure scale of 12 to 14. Balance and aerobic movements included lifting on toes, lifting on heels, knee lifting, standing on one leg, shifting body weight in different directions, standing on two legs with the help of a chair and without walking. Intervention group: Fasting subjects received a daily dose of 240 mg of ginkgo biloba supplement for 12 weeks and used 200 mg of ginkgo biloba mark made of French Vitarmonil. Intervention 4: Control group: A placebo was given daily for 12 weeks with a cellulose capsule that was similar in color to the contents of the ginkgo biloba capsule.</i_freetext>
